Output 66255c8728786b8eada71b5c9437275b6db563ee7cd5bd4d35a81b93a059fb43:11

value
20706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d24cb9a9bcd42f86caaa27efd4ee4edc4d6c0ca6154198c83d1c577942c071eb
address
bc1p6fxtn2du6shcdj42ylhafmjwm3xkcr9xz4qe3jpar3thjskqw84syhuazv
transaction
66255c8728786b8eada71b5c9437275b6db563ee7cd5bd4d35a81b93a059fb43
spent
true